The Giant Talon 2 and the Trek Marlin 6 both have 100mm travel suspension forks. Bikes that come in sizes extra small or small will sometimes come with 80mm of travel to compensate for the smaller bike size to keep the proportions correct. The more travel a suspension fork has the better it is able to absorb harsher bumps on the trail. The Marlin 6 and the Talon 2 both have suspension fork lockouts. Suspension forks lockouts make mountain bikes more versatile to handle all types or riding. Suspensions that can’t be locked are great when going downhill to absorb the harsh and fast bumps but will work against you when trying to climb up hills or move faster. This will slow you down and tire you out more quickly if you do this for long enough. This is because when pedalling hard your energy can be transferred into compressing the suspension fork instead of being transferred directly to the pedals and wheels. You may want to turn off the suspension and stiffen the ride up when climbing uphill or on flat terrain.
